Marybeth Patterson, 74, of Sandy Hook, passed away peacefully with her family at her bedside on March 18.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Newell and Irene Finnerty, and sister in-law, Pat Finnerty.

She is survived by her best friend, Bud Fisher; her daughter, Sarah Swansiger, and her partner, David Hendricks; granddaughters, Lily and Abby; their father, Mark Swansiger; and her son, Josh Patterson, and his wife, Tara. Marybeth is also survived by her brothers, Jack Finnerty, Michael and Ethlyn Finnerty, and Jerry and Ann Finnerty; her sisters, Suzanne and Doug Ferrigno, and Patty and Paul Fazzio; nieces and nephews Jill and Fred Ferares, David and Kristina Finnerty, J.D Ferrigno, Al Lopez, Jenny and Greg Mirecki, Patrick Ferrigno, Paul and Adele Ferrigno, Rebecca and Michael Ferrigno-Ohm, Marybeth and Greg Sheppard, Kathy Ferrigno, Kevin and Megan Finnerty, Sean and Gladys Finnerty, Michael and Becky Finnerty, Jeffery and Jennifer Finnerty, and Marisa Finnerty; and countless grand-nieces and grand-nephews.

Marybeth’s family was one of the most important things in her life, and she cherished all moments with them.

Calling hours will be held on Thursday, March 25, from 4 to 7 pm at Honan Funeral Home, 58 Main Street, Newtown. A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ated in St Rose of Lima Church, 46 Church Hill Road, Newtown on Friday, March 26, at 10:30 am. Interment will be in St Mary’s Cemetery, Washingtonville, N.Y., at the convenience of the family.
